Transaction 2ece90216355565bd0657037d6cb51be4dd95be7ea933227996bf673f419cfd9
1 Input
1 Output
-
2ece90216355565bd0657037d6cb51be4dd95be7ea933227996bf673f419cfd9:0
- value
- 2400648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d348967e4e3e17372cf37155589b6c61f02ed50 OP_EQUAL
- address
- 38jEtdabZqbDwBQmUqMxd75jwVXfmH5iUW